> I have to agree in the case of Javascript;  in fact, not only are they more
> interested in terms of the symptom (code for the big two works here) there
> are a limited number of things that are common javascript uses, and if we 
> recognized them only, many folk would still be pleased, I think.
> 
> I think these features are -
>       * mouseovers 
>         - some sites don't bother with ALT, but they do have
>           a good mouseover status line

How about, in lieu of Javascript (not saying never Javascript, but in
the indefinite time until we have it), something to just fake an ALT
tag for a mouseover, if there is no ALT tag?

(If this is what you were saying, then I agree it'd be a good idea.)

Shouldn't be too difficult to do, and just as easy to rip out upon
getting real javascript.
